General der Flieger Hellmuth Volkmann
Born: 28 Feb 1889 in Diedenhofen
Died: 21 Aug 1940 in Berlin-Gatow in Hospital
Promotions:
Charakter als F�hnrich (18 Mar 1907); F�hnrich (18 Nov 1907); Leutnant (18 Aug 1908); Oberleutnant (25 Feb 1915); Hauptmann (28 Nov 1917); Major (01 Oct 1929); Oberstleutnant (01 Oct 1932); Oberst (01 Jul 1934); Generalmajor (01 Oct 1936); Charakter als Generalleutnant (01 Nov 1937); Generalleutnant (01 Apr 1938); General der Flieger (18 Jan 1939); umernannt zum General der Infanterie (11 May 1940)
Career:
Entered the Army (18 Mar 1907)
In the 14th Pioneer-Battalion (18 Mar 1907-30 Sep 1912)
Detached to the Military-Technical Academy (01 Oct 1910-03 Aug 1912)
Leader of the Spotlight-Platoon of the 14th Pioneer-Battalion (01 Oct 1912-28 Feb 1914)
Flying-Training at the Military-Flying-School M�hlhausen, Alsace (01 Mar 1914-19 Jun 1914)
Detached to the 4th Flying-Battalion (20 Jun 1914-01 Aug 1914)
Detached to Army-Flight-Park 5 (02 Aug 1914-02 Sep 1914)
Pilot with the 25th Field-Flying-Battalion (03 Sep 1914-16 Nov 1914)
Pilot with the Field-Flying-Battalion Metz (17 Nov 1914-20 Jan 1915)
Pilot with the 25th Field-Flying-Battalion (21 Jan 1915-08 Aug 1915)
Leader of the Flying-School Metz (09 Aug 1915-18 Oct 1915)
Pilot with the 71st Field-Flying-Battalion (19 Oct 1915-29 Jul 1916)
Detached to Army-Flight-Park 5 (30 Jul 1916-24 Aug 1916)
Pilot with Fighter-Squadron 6 (25 Aug 1916-05 Nov 1916)
Leader of Fighter-Squadron 10 (06 Nov 1916-13 Dec 1916)
Leader of the Single-Seated-Combat-School, Cologne (14 Dec 1916-21 Jan 1917)
Leader of the Single-Seated-Combat-School, Paderborn (22 Jan 1917-27 Apr 1917)
Leader of the Single-Seated-Combat-School, Warsaw (28 Apr 1917-18 Jul 1917)
Leader of Fighter-Squadron-School II (19 Jul 1917-09 Sep 1917)
Placed to Disposal of the Staff of the Commander Of Flying Homelands (10 Sep 1917-17 Sep 1917)
Leader of the Single-Seated-Combat-School Sta II (18 Sep 1917-30 Dec 1917)
With the Staff of Army-Flight-Park A (31 Dec 1917-19 Jan 1918)
Leader of Army-Flight-Park A (20 Jan 1918-27 May 1918)
Detached to the General-Staff of Army-High-Command 4 (28 May 1918-25 Jul 1918)
Detached to the 80th Landwehr-Infantry-Regiment (26 Jul 1918-05 Sep 1918)
Drtached to the 251st Landwehr-Infantry-Regiment (06 Sep 1918-16 Oct 1918)
Detached to Army-Flight-Park A (17 Oct 1918-21 Oct 1918)
Leader of Flying-Battalion A 211 (22 Oct 1918-13 Dec 1918)
Placed to Disposal of the General-Inspection of the Engineer and Pioneer Corps (14 Dec 1918-11 Mar 1919)
With the Guards-Cavalry-Rifle-Corps (12 Mar 1919-25 Mar 1919)
Adjutant and General-Staff-Officer of Brigade Grautoff (26 Mar 1919-14 Jul 1919)
Company-Leader in the 64th Pioneer-Battalion (15 Jul 1919-30 Sep 1919)
Company-Leader in the 313th Pioneer-Battalion (01 Oct 1919-14 Sep 1920)
Company-Leader in the 113th Pioneer-Battalion (15 Sep 1920-31 Dec 1920)
Company-Chief in the 14th Infantry-Regiment (01 Jan 1921-28 Feb 1924)
Detached to the Staff of the 5th Division (01 Mar 1924-30 Sep 1925)
Advisor in the Army-Weapons-Office, RWM (01 Oct 1925-30 Sep 1929)
With the Staff of Artillery-Leader II (01 Oct 1929-31 Mar 1933)
Department-Chief in the RWM (01 Apr 1933-31 Aug 1934)
Transferred into the Luftwaffe (01 Sep 1934)
Department-Chief in the RLM (01 Sep 1934-31 Mar 1935)
Higher Flying Commander III, Dresden (01 Apr 1935-08 Jun 1936)
Chief of the Luftwaffe-Administration-Office, RLM (09 Jun 1936-31 Oct 1937)
Commander of Legion Condor (Operations-Staff 88) (01 Nov 1937-31 Oct 1938)
Officer with Special Duties of the RLM and C-in-C Luftwaffe (01 Nov 1938-31 Jan 1939)
Special Duties with the Reichs Air Minister and C-in-C Luftwaffe (01 Feb 1939-31 Mar 1939)
Commander of the Air-War-Academy, Berlin-Gatow (01 Apr 1939-22 Apr 1940)
Transferred into the Army (22 Apr 1940)
At the same time, Commander of the 94th Infantry-Division (13 Sep 1939-04 Aug 1940)
Severely wounded in a motor vehicle accident, in Hospital (04 Aug 1940-21 Aug 1940)
Died of his injuries (21 Aug 1940)
